Subject: Dedupe service v2 live on release channel

Alertfold v2 is deployed. Changes: dedup window now 10 minutes (was 5), grouping by fingerprint plus service tag, suppressed alerts logged to the audit stream. If you see duplicate pages tonight, roll back via the standard flag and page platform. No config changes needed on your end. Rollback target is the build identified below.

pipeline stamp: htk21_cc68b8e00e3cb5ca75ae8

CI note — Splitgate assignment service. Flaky failures in the bucket-allocation suite trace back to the seed cache not being cleared between runs. Restart the fixture container before retrying; do not just re-queue. If assignments still skew past 55/45, the variant table snapshot is stale — refresh it from staging. Confirmed fix landed this morning. The passing run carries the trace token below.

build token for yaduf-tagug: htk4_0d28

Step 4: decide whether to enable per-message deflate on the Ostrell websocket relay. Compression cuts bandwidth roughly 60% on text-heavy plugin payloads but raises CPU and adds latency under small frames, so benchmark both modes before shipping. Set WS_COMPRESSION=auto in your env file, and place the relay's handshake secret on the line that follows.

secret setting of bagag-kajof: RELAY_SECRET8=d9a517d5